加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.0563zz.com/)- 存储数据、关系型数据库、网络、视频终端、媒体处理!
当前位置: 首页 > 运营中心 > 搜索优化 > 正文

PHP漏洞修复:优化索引策略提升搜索安全

发布时间:2026-07-01 15:31:00 所属栏目:搜索优化 来源:DaWei
导读:  在现代Web应用中,搜索功能是用户与系统交互的核心环节。然而,不当的索引设计可能成为安全漏洞的温床。当搜索接口未对输入进行有效过滤时,攻击者可通过构造恶意查询语句,触发数据库注入或信息泄露。因此,优化

  在现代Web应用中,搜索功能是用户与系统交互的核心环节。然而,不当的索引设计可能成为安全漏洞的温床。当搜索接口未对输入进行有效过滤时,攻击者可通过构造恶意查询语句,触发数据库注入或信息泄露。因此,优化索引策略不仅是性能提升的关键,更是保障搜索安全的重要手段。


  传统做法常将用户输入直接拼接至SQL查询语句,这种“拼接式”操作极易被利用。例如,若搜索关键词未经处理,攻击者输入`' OR '1'='1`即可绕过身份验证。为防范此类风险,应全面采用预编译语句(Prepared Statements),确保用户输入仅作为参数传递,而非执行代码的一部分。


  同时,索引的设计应避免暴露敏感字段。例如,不应在全文搜索中直接使用包含用户密码、身份证号等隐私信息的字段建立索引。即使这些字段被加密存储,仍需评估其是否适合参与检索。合理规划索引范围,只对公开且必要的字段建立索引,可显著降低数据泄露风险。


2026AI模拟图像,仅供参考

  引入查询频率限制和访问控制机制,有助于防止暴力搜索或爬虫滥用。通过记录搜索行为,结合IP限流与会话验证,可有效识别异常请求模式。例如,同一客户端在短时间内发起大量搜索,可能为探测漏洞的行为,应及时拦截。


  在实际部署中,建议定期审查索引结构与查询日志。使用工具检测潜在的注入点,并对高风险查询进行审计。同时,保持数据库与PHP环境的更新,及时修补已知漏洞,形成纵深防御体系。


  本站观点,优化索引策略并非仅关乎性能,更是一项关键的安全实践。通过规范化输入处理、合理设计索引范围、强化访问控制,可在提升搜索效率的同时,构建更加安全可靠的系统架构。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章